Bulgaria’s CERB Joins Forces to Revamp Montenegro’s Pljevlja Thermal Power Plant

Atticus Reed by Atticus Reed
February 26, 2025
in Montenegro
Bulgaria’s CERB takes part in Montenegro’s Pljevlja TPP revamp – SeeNews
ADVERTISEMENT

In a notable growth for regional energy cooperation, Bulgaria’s central Electric Regional Company (CERB) is set to play a pivotal role in the renovation of Montenegro’s Pljevlja Thermal Power Plant (TPP). this initiative is part of a broader effort aimed at enhancing energy efficiency and sustainability in the Balkan Peninsula. The Pljevlja TPP, historically a cornerstone of Montenegro’s energy infrastructure, is undergoing much-needed upgrades to not only improve its operational capacity but also to align with contemporary environmental standards.As Bulgaria’s CERB brings its expertise to this project, the collaboration highlights the growing interconnectedness of energy markets in Southeast Europe and underscores the importance of cross-border partnerships in addressing the region’s energy challenges.
